The image captures a modern building with a prominent glass facade, likely a library or media center, identified by the text "MÉDIATHÈQUE JEAN FALALA" running vertically on a dark panel next to the entrance. The building features large glass panels framed by dark, possibly metal, supports, with some sections having horizontal concrete or stone strips on the right side. The glass reflects parts of an older, traditional building opposite, including its roofline and chimneys, along with a dull, overcast sky. Inside the building, numerous small, bright, diamond-shaped lights are visible through the glass, suggesting interior lighting. In the foreground and to the right, there's a textured, grey cobblestone pavement or street. A classic-style street lamp with an ornate bracket extends from the building's facade. Towards the bottom right corner, a person, possibly a man, stands near a bicycle on the pavement. A small sign or poster stand is visible near the building's entrance. The sky is overcast and grey, indicating a daytime scene without direct sunlight. The overall impression is that of an urban setting in Reims, France, as indicated by the location context.
